Output 70642073f4a80e2f37d7e653a3a1df94e0e0d602fccc8a3abcb623019b2666eb:1

value
659715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e915e53bbe744f81f7a926f643e233dc77885d OP_EQUAL
address
3JGsTLBYmz3JDNApGttc3tTJzW9ENiSX54
transaction
70642073f4a80e2f37d7e653a3a1df94e0e0d602fccc8a3abcb623019b2666eb
spent
true